Sanitized Copy Approved for Release 2010/05/20: CIA-RDP80TOO913A000100540001-9 L 01 February 1)80 SUBJECT AREA: I)lil bNS IVIi MISSILLS/GROUND FORCES IEG PI NOTICE No. 1 I - $0__ COMMENT: The probable SA-11 resupply vehicle is a uni ue lon, bed cargo truck (probable ZIL-131 chassis) with a lenghtened cargo bed When canvas -cove red25X1 the cargo hed has seven support bows, the rear three of which are spaced farther apart than the first four. In addition, the first and last sections slope downward, giving it a slightly humpback appearance. The vehicle will probably he seen only when pure S)k-11 regiments are deployed and not in the now deployed mixed SA-(t/11 regiments.
